| Quote: | Packers C Jeff Saturday announced on Friday that he is retiring from the NFL.
"We'll finish it with sunsets in Hawaii and call it a much better career than I would have anticipated," Saturday said on the Grady and Big Joe Show on 1070 The Fan in Indianapolis. Saturday, 37, ends a 14-year career, 13 of which were spent with the Colts. He probably isn't a Hall of Fame candidate, but he certainly deserves a spot in the Colts' Ring of Honor. |
